Job Title: Operator

Job Description

The Bakery Operator is an entry-level training position responsible for running various pieces of equipment in production and packaging. This role involves reporting to the Line Supervisor and assisting with the operation of equipment or machines linked to production and packaging. The Operator will receive training from a subject matter expert according to work instructions and is expected to operate the equipment proficiently. While initially not proficient in all equipment associated with packaging/production, the Operator will focus on specific equipment and machinery for certification and advancement to Sr. Operator. The role requires adherence to specifications, managing proper weights, settings, packaging, quality, speeds, labels, and ingredients, and communicating any product quality or safety issues to Management.

Work Environment

The work environment is a fast-paced manufacturing setting in a GMP environment, which can be very hot and loud but smells good. It is important for candidates to be aware of potential gluten/flour allergies. The company enforces strict GMPs, including specific clothing, jewelry, and personal hygiene rules, and requires non-slip safety footwear.
